Output bba7d78860ef20238f80f630745e1020e622f832031b9897bcb28bfa001039ad:0

value
17105668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64b9e9dc3c5d6915b8b9ae6f1ccbad1065048ac9 OP_EQUAL
address
3AscDDy8vmxiFM4DFZuKGYG52hbs87GpDo
transaction
bba7d78860ef20238f80f630745e1020e622f832031b9897bcb28bfa001039ad
spent
true